Reid Duke has an impressive record of 19 Grand Prix Top Eights with 5 wins and 2 PT Top Eights with 2 additional Top Sixteens. He’s lauded in the Magic community as a boon of positivity and a shining example of kindness. Reid is mentioned by several past guests of the show as a player they look up to. Listen here: http://bit.ly/mtgprotutor-ep169 First Set 4th Edition Ice Age Favorite Set Shards of Alara / Ice Age Favorite Card Green sun's zenith Early Challenge Reid did poorly at his first several Pro Tour. He was used to PTQ level players when the Pro Tour had much higher caliber players. Worst Magic Moment Placing 2nd at World Championship in 2013. Reid was up 2 games in the finals and then lost 3 games in a row. Proudest Magic Moment Doing so well at Worlds 2013 and making it to 2nd place. Also, winning the mocs 2011. Magic Mentors LSV Advice for New Legacy Players Stick with the same deck. http://www.channelfireball.com/articles/legacy-guide-part-i-introduction-to-legacy2/ http://www.channelfireball.com/articles/legacy-guide-part-ii-overview-of-legacy/ http://www.channelfireball.com/articles/legacy-guide-part-iii-choosing-your-deck/ Biggest Mistake Players Make Players try to do too much. The more you get into Magic the more time management becomes important. How to Effectively Prepare for a Big Event Reid starts about 3 weeks in advance. Reid will draft as much as possible and play practice games with locals and online What have You Learned from Magic Reid has learned, to be honest with himself and these around him. He has learned to not cut corners.  Shortcomings Time management and deck building. Daily Habits Quality practice over quantity.
